Type
ORACLE
Validation date
2024-02-21 00:57: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.03885,
    "usd": 0.042
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001A34F4E3877E1C519982A56C9BDF126D52FCAA089B4231A2361C7350FFDA1E34B

Previous signature

167236EF40D5A9F747F1823216CBC7BFCC5F2C1CEF97C26274615816FC58192825B97B46BEA9F3B7E4A1C6CFD740757F8568BB5E2670D1B8641FB0F351166E0A

Origin signature

304402205FFC3DB9ED16FDE401C29CB4ACA5F7AE9E9FF3BEB149AFDFE7796B6C76A2F0EE02206D9A42D3902DE7CADC6854AA44F91478D1832CBBC6EE7E5D074D62413BB77E73

Proof of work

010104F42E0529CBE4D86A4743F2029D6EAD3EA87352F3157CFF15DB15FBB5930704AD0134FE5B45310D1A7C625504B3B647E3C9298099E0BB9A97C608C93FD8BF2B9C

Proof of integrity

00DF636E04EBF58F2B81739A36763A3C96B7ABB89C6F674E9D482F6F2913AD4319

Coordinator signature

FA2C7A73489628859A0B471136BCD8A860E34262C0CD3BC160B1E3E4F82AB80C831717B5D9AEB720347A9EBC4777580D27D9D40E59108D044052070329846202

Validator #1 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#1 signature

A0BAF012BFBA7C6204DF71B52DCB7488300ACF19ACA6582E54FA7F3C82FC433DC180440EFC34F4AEEAC59EE7D5EB339775A852DED164E3B7A78582F1C7CDD40F

Validator #2 public key

0001EDF5619FD22027B475378BE5423B2287F32121DFAF3135B529CBC6FB1968047E

Validator #2 signature

0993D784C23D884FFDFB28483CF13BB3DDAA1ACB330B9F77DEC8B6AF3EF8D0D65559ADB0A4CE7995BB3A14B09696B8D0BA57C9DE58CCD0EFFF6B5A37FE158E0A